The pawn movement guidelines. (Alternating columns, interlocking movements)
About the trajectory and projection of the real movement of the pawn in the vertical and horizontal column. The pawn on its move on the vertical column as an example: 1. e2 or e4 on the horizontal column 1. (e2) d2 or c2 1. (b2) c2 or d2 on the next move the pawn (d2) d2xc3 the next move would be b3 , if the player captured d2xe3, the next move is f3. If the pawn in its initial position has not yet made a move on the horizontal column, follow this example: (d2) d2xc3 and the next move, the player can choose to play on square c4 of the vertical column because it is in capture mode and not made no moves on file 2 of the pawn's starting position.
Or if you prefer to play on the b3 square of the horizontal column and the pawn's next move is on the a3 square. Another example of pawn movement in its initial position as an example and in capture mode as (d2) d2xe3xf4xg5xh6 the player can choose to play the pawn on the h7 square of the vertical column or on the g6 square of the horizontal column. (g7) g7xf6xe5xd4xc3xb2 1."'b2xa1=Q 1""b2xc1=Q 1""b1=Q or choose to play the pawn on the a2 square.
The 4D chess format
👇
The format in the projection of the pawn movement in its direction ➡️ of direction in a capture as an example the pawn (a2) played the pawn c2 in the horizontal column and in the next movement of the player captured the piece c2xd3. On your turn, you can choose to play the d4 pawn on the vertical file or play the pawn on e3 on the horizontal file. If the move made was on e3, continue on the next f3 move in the horizontal column. The player can only have two ways to move the pawn horizontally or vertically in capture mode. Another example:
A- (c2) ➡️ d2 or e2 and (c7) ➡️ d7 or e7 (g2) ➡️ f2 or e2 and (g7) ➡️ f7 or e7 moves in the horizontal column or on the pawn's first move, if you move two squares or one square like e4 or c3, the next move will be e5 and c4 on the vertical file. Because the pawn is not in capture mode to perform the move on the horizontal file either for d4 or f4 or b3 and d3;
B- (d2) x e3 in capture mode where the player can choose to play the pawn on the e4 square or go on the f3 square and the next move with the pawn is g3. Because the pawn is not in capture mode. If the pawn is on the (f3) f3xg4 square, the player can choose which move he wants to make with the pawn if he plays on the g5 square of the vertical column or plays the pawn on the h4 square of the horizontal column. (The most rational way to play the pawn);
C- Vertical column (e2) e2 or e4. The player moved the e2 pawn to the e3 square and on the next move e3xf4 on the next move, the player can choose to play the pawn on the f5 square or play the pawn on the g4 square. If the move is made on square g4, the pawn's next move is h4. The h4 pawn will be isolated and blocked. The pawn on the H column only has one possibility of movement, which is to capture a piece on the g5 square and on the next move, the player can choose whether to advance the pawn to the g6 square or to the f5 square; ⬆️➡️
D- The positional disadvantage of the pawn. Suppose the player played on the first move e4 and on the second move he played d4 and on the third move he played the pawn (f2) on the e2 square and on the fourth move the player chose to play the pawn (c2) on the d2 square in the horizontal column. It turns out that the e2 and d2 pawns are blocked. It is only possible for e2 and d2 pawns to capture (e2) e2xd3 or e2xf3 or d2xc3 or d2xe3 on the next pawn move, the player can choose to play the pawn on the squares on d4 or e3, f4 or g3, c4 or b3 , e4 or f3 only in capture mode. Blocked pawn, isolated pawn, doubled pawn are the risks that the player has when performing moves with the pawn on the horizontal column;
